Complete the solution of the equation. Find the value of y when x equals -14. -6x + 6y = 42

x = -14

-6(-14) + 6y = 42

84 + 6y = 42

subtract 84 from both sides: 6y = -42

divide by 6: y = -7

when x = -14, y = -7
